The global Navigation Echosounder market was valued at US$ 409 million in 2025 and is anticipated to reach US$ 583 million by 2032, at a CAGR of 5.2% from 2026 to 2032.

In 2025, global navigation echosounder production reached approximately 55 k units, the average price is 7500 usd/unit. A navigation echosounder is an acoustic instrument installed on a ship to measure the vertical distance from the bottom of the ship to the bottom of the water (i.e., water depth). It mainly provides real-time water depth data for navigation safety, prevents grounding, and assists in route planning and positioning.
Market Concentration and Major Players:
Internationally, the market for navigation depth sounders is highly concentrated, primarily in developed countries in Europe and America. Large manufacturers include FURUNO and Navico Group. Domestically, the navigation depth sounder market still has significant room for growth.
Manufacturing Process and Market Trends:
The manufacturing process encompasses the core fabrication of the transducer and the integration of the main system. First, the piezoelectric ceramic sheet is bonded to the backing material and wired. Then, polyurethane or epoxy resin is used for full-coverage watertight potting and acoustic encapsulation to ensure water pressure resistance and acoustic performance. The main unit housing undergoes precision machining and surface anti-corrosion treatment. After the internal circuit boards are soldered and debugged, they are installed, combined with waterproof sealing rings and connectors to achieve overall sealing and vibration-resistant assembly.
Market trends are driven by unmanned surface vessels (USVs) and automated mapping. Products are evolving towards extreme miniaturization, low power consumption, and high integration. Simultaneously, inertial measurement units (IMUs) and intelligent algorithms are being integrated to achieve dynamic attitude compensation and adaptive parameter adjustment, improving data quality in complex sea conditions. Furthermore, networking and IoT capabilities facilitate real-time cloud data processing, expanding into a wide range of scenarios such as inland waterway dredging, emergency monitoring, and marine engineering.
